1.Effects of different debridement methods on titanium surfaces in vitro
GE Xiaotong ; YE Qingyuan ; WANG Jinjin ; ZHANG Xige ; WANG Yazheng ; WANG Xiaoyu ; JI Jiyun ; WANG Qintao
Journal of Prevention and Treatment for Stomatological Diseases 2023;31(7):465-472
Objective :
To investigate the effect of different decontamination methods, including photodynamic therapy, sandblasting and titanium curette, on titanium surface morphology and bacterial adhesion for the treatment of peri-implant disease.
Methods:
Porphyromonas gingivalis (Pg) and Fusobacterium nucleatum (Fn) were inoculated on the surface of polished titanium specimens, and titanium specimen surfaces were treated with different decontamination methods after incubation. The titanium specimens were divided into a no-treatment control group, photodynamic group, sandblasting group and titanium curette group according to different decontamination methods. The changes in titanium surface roughness were observed by atomic force microscopy (AFM), and the remaining bacteria on the titanium surface were observed by scanning electron microscopy (SEM) and live/dead bacteria staining tests. After reinoculation of Pg and Fn, bacterial readhesion was observed on the surface of decontaminated titanium specimens.
Results :
The AFM results showed that the surface roughness of the titanium curette group was significantly higher than that of the no-treatment control group, photodynamic group and sandblasting group (P<0.05), and there was no statistically significant difference between the no-treatment control group, photodynamic group and sandblasting group (P>0.05). The results of contact angle measurement showed that the surface contact angle of each treatment group was smaller than that of the no-treatment control group (P<0.05). The SEM results obtained after the titanium specimen surface was decontaminated showed that the number of bacteria on the no-treatment control group surface was higher and the bacteria were relatively concentrated. The bacteria on the surface of the photodynamic group, sandblasting group and titanium curette group were scattered and distributed in small numbers, and most bacteria on the surface of the photodynamic group were ruptured. The results of the live/dead bacteria staining experiment showed that the percentage of dead bacteria on the surface of the photodynamic group was significantly higher than that of the no-treatment control group, sandblasting group and titanium curette group (P<0.05). The remaining bacteria on the surface of the sandblasting group and titanium curette groups were mainly live bacteria. The remaining bacterial adhesion on the surface was significantly reduced for the sandblasting group compared to the no-treatment control group and the photodynamic and titanium curette groups (P<0.05). SEM and live/dead bacteria staining results of bacterial readhesion on the surface of titanium specimens showed that there was an aggregation of Pg on the surface of the titanium curette group, and its surface bacterial adhesion was significantly higher than that of the no-treatment control group, photodynamic group and sandblasting group.
Conclusion
In mechanical decontamination, sandblasting machines are a better option than photodynamic therapy and titanium curettes; however, sandblasting does not remove all bacterial contamination. For sterilization, photodynamic therapy is more effective than sandblasting and titanium curettes. A combination of sandblasting and photodynamic therapy methods for the treatment of peri-implant disease may be considered in clinical practice.
2.Effects of probiotics on intestinal flora, intestinal function and T lymphocyte level in patients with cervical cancer after radiotherapy
Ting CHAI ; Songjie ZHANG ; Rui SONG ; Yanli DUANMU ; Jinjin YUAN ; Ge HOU ; Alan CHU ; Yangyang HUANG ; Shijia LIU ; Zongwen LIU
Chinese Journal of Primary Medicine and Pharmacy 2023;30(7):1012-1017
Objective:To investigate the effects of probiotics on intestinal flora, intestinal function, and T lymphocyte level in patients with cervical cancer after radiotherapy.Methods:A total of 92 patients with cervical cancer who underwent pelvic radiotherapy in The Second Affiliated Hospital of Zhengzhou University from September 2020 to February 2022 were included in this study. They were randomly divided into control and experimental groups ( n = 46/group). The patients in the experimental group took probiotics during radiotherapy, while the patients in the control group did not take probiotics during radiotherapy. The amount of intestinal flora, D-lactic acid, diamine oxidase, and T lymphocyte subset levels pre- and post-radiotherapy were compared between the two groups. Urinary lactulose (L) and mannitol (M) concentrations were determined in each group. Urinary excretion ratios of L to M were calculated. Results:After 10, 15, and 20 times of radiotherapy and after all radiotherapies, the amount of Escherichia coli and Enterococcus in the experimental group was significantly lower than that in the control group ( F = 128.60, 224.99, all P < 0.05). The amount of Bifidobacteria and Lactobacilli in the experimental group was significantly higher than that in the control group ( F = 2 065.46, 948.23, both P < 0.05). After 10, 15, and 20 times of radiotherapy and after all radiotherapies, plasma D-lactic acid level in the experimental group was (9.34 ± 1.63) μg/L, (9.15 ± 1.36) μg/L, (8.68 ± 1.06) μg/L, and (8.05 ± 0.82) μg/L, respectively. After 10, 15, and 20 times of radiotherapy and after all radiotherapies, plasma diamine oxidase level in the experimental group was (86.34 ± 20.25) μg/L, (84.28 ± 17.45) μg/L, (80.40 ± 13.35) μg/L, and (76.85 ± 10.87) μg/L, respectively, and urinary excretion ratio of L to M in the experimental group was (1.84 ± 0.16), (1.55 ± 0.12), (1.26 ± 0.09), (0.98 ± 0.06), respectively, all of which were significantly lower than those in the control group ( F = 121.60, 31.73, 417.84, all P < 0.05). After 10, 15, and 20 times of radiotherapy and after all radiotherapies, CD4 + level in the experimental group was (39.80 ± 4.90)%, (40.92 ± 5.30)%, (42.52 ± 6.14)%, (43.83 ± 6.55)%, respectively, CD4 +/CD8 + was (1.52 ± 0.25), (1.63 ± 0.22), (1.71 ± 0.39), (1.83 ± 0.22), respectively, all of which were significantly higher than those in the control group ( F = 58.69, 31.07, all P < 0.05). Conclusion:Probiotics can improve the status of intestinal flora and intestinal barrier function in patients with cervical cancer after radiotherapy, and simultaneously improve the cellular immune function of patients.
3.Parents willingness to vaccinate their children aged 3-11 years with the COVID-19 booster vaccine in Nanjing
GE Jinjin, LIU Li, WU Qifeng, XU Xinpeng, YOU Hua
Chinese Journal of School Health 2022;43(9):1324-1328
Objective:
To investigate parents acceptance to the COVID-19 vaccine booster shots for their children aged 3-11 years in Nanjing based on the theory of planned behavior, and to provide a scientific theoretical basis for carrying out COVID-19 booster vaccination among children of this age group.
Methods:
A total of 1 286 parents of children aged 3-11 years in Nanjing were selected by multistage stratified cluster sampling. A questionnaire survey based on the theory of planned behavior was used to investigate their willingness to vaccinate their children with the COVID-19 booster dose, and structural equation model was used to conduct data analysis.
Results:
About 90.2% of parents were willing to give their children a booster dose of the COVID-19 vaccine. The model constructed based on the theory of planned behavior could explain 42.2% of the variance of vaccination acceptance. Attitudes and perceived behavioral control had a direct positive effect on parents acceptance to booster dose of the COVID-19 vaccine (path coefficients were 0.47 and 0.18, P <0.01); The direct effect of subjective norms on vaccination acceptance was not statistically significant; Perceived behavioral control and subjective norms could have indirect positive effects on vaccination acceptance through attitudes (path coefficients were 0.27 and 0.13, P <0.01).
Conclusion
Parents in Nanjing have a higher acceptance to vaccinate their children aged 3-11 years with the COVID-19 vaccine booster dose. The theory of planned behavior shows a good explanatory ability on parents acceptance to vaccinate their children, and attitude plays an important role in the formation of vaccination acceptance.
4.Epidemiological characteristics and molecular evolution analysis of HIV-1 CRF07_BC in Nanjing from 2015 to 2019
Rui LI ; Yangyang LIU ; Xiaoshan LI ; Wei LI ; You GE ; Gaoqiang FEI ; Jinjin CHU ; Pingmin WEI
Chinese Journal of Microbiology and Immunology 2022;42(2):101-109
Objective:To investigate the epidemiology, evolution and transmission characteristics of HIV-1 CRF07_BC in Nanjing between 2015 and 2019 to provide scientific basis for precise prevention and control of HIV-1 transmission.Methods:Pol gene sequences of 319 patients with HIV-1 CRF07_BC infection in Nanjing were amplified and sequenced and a maximum likelihood phylogenetic tree was then constructed. Markov Chain Monte Carlo sampling method was used to generate Maximum Clade Credibility Tree. Bayesian Skyline Plot was used to reconstruct the changing trend of the effective population size. Pairwise gene distance method was used to construct molecular network to investigate the transmission features. Results:Among the 319 patients, 303 (95.0%) were male; 264 (82.8%) had multiple sexual partners; only 14 (4.4%) had been using condoms. Most of the infections were occurred in men who have sex with men (MSM), accounting for 77.4%. The maximum likelihood phylogenetic analysis of HIV-1 CRF07_BC revealed two clusters: Cluster1 and Cluster2. Cluster1 mainly contained the strains isolated from MSM and Cluster2 mainly consisted of the strains isolated from heterosexual patients. The most recent common ancestor was 2002.47(1999.91, 2005.43) year for Cluster1 and 1996.38(1992.55, 1999.76) year for Cluster2. The evolutionary rates (95% highest posterior density, 95%HPD) of Cluster1 and Cluster2 were 1.73×10 -3 (1.36×10 -3-2.16×10 -3) substitutions·site -1·year -1 and 2.09×10 -3 (1.50×10 -3 -2.79×10 -3 ) substitutions·site -1·year -1, respectively. The effective population sizes of Cluster1 and Cluster2 tended to be stable after 2002 and 2003, respectively. In addition, Cluster1 and Cluster2 formed eleven and eight unique branches, respectively, suggesting the possibility of divergent epidemics of this genotype. A total of 35 propagation clusters were formed in the molecular propagation network, including 92 Nanjing sequences with an average degree of 4.3. Males, MSM and people with multiple sexual partners were more likely to be connected to the network. Students and young patients were more likely to be connected to the network. Conclusions:HIV-1 CRF07_BC infection was characterized by low age, multiple sexual partners, unprotected behaviors and transmission among MSM in Nanjing from 2015 to 2019. It was recommended to pay more attention to students and young people, to formulate more effective prevention and control measures for high-risk sexual behaviors, and to carry out continuous molecular monitoring of CRF07_BC strain, so as to provide scientific basis for the prevention and control of HIV CRF07_BC.
5.Effect of team psychological health training on stress coping style and psychological resilience of newly recruited nurses
Beibei ZHOU ; Haiyan ZHU ; Jinjin GE
Chinese Journal of Modern Nursing 2021;27(4):490-493
Objective:To explore the effect of team psychological health training on stress coping style and psychological resilience of newly recruited nurses.Methods:The cluster sampling method was used to select 30 nurses who joined Affiliated to Shanghai University of Medicine & Health Sciences in 2017 as control group, and 35 nurses who joined in 2018 as observation group. The control group was trained and managed in accordance with the hospital's Pre- job Training Outline for Newly- Recruited Nurses. In addition to participating in the regular pre-job training of newly recruited nurses, observation group also conducted the team psychological health training for 6 months. The coping style and psychological resilience of the two groups of nurses were investigated with the Simplified Coping Style Questionnaire (SCSQ) and the Connor-Davidson Resilience Scale (CD-RISC) respectively. Results:After the intervention, the score of the positive coping of observation group was higher than that of the control group, and the negative coping score was lower than that of the control group, the difference was statistically significant ( P<0.05) . The total score of the CD-RISC of observation group was (88.77±6.04) , which was higher than (73.20±6.22) of control group, and the difference was also statistically significant ( t=10.215, P<0.01) . Conclusions:Team psychological health training can effectively improve nurses' coping styles and psychological resilience in the face of stress, and benefit the psychological health of newly recruited nurses.
6.Radiosensitivity of lncrna linc00909 targeting mir-548-3p on colorectal cancer cells
Ge HOU ; Chenhu XIAO ; Xiaojuan CHEN ; Yangyang HUANG ; Cheng WANG ; Ting CHAI ; Rui SONG ; Jinjin YUAN ; Zongwen LIU
Chinese Journal of Radiation Oncology 2020;29(12):1110-1117
Objective:To investigate whether lncRNA LINC00909 affected the radiosensitivity of colorectal cancer cells by targeting miR-548-3p.Methods:The expression levels of LINC00909 and miR-584-3p in colorectal cancer and adjacent tissues were detected by qRT-PCR. The colorectal cancer cells SW480 and SW620 were cultured in vitro, and transfected with si-NC, si-LINC00909, miR-NC, miR-584-3p mimics, si-LINC00909, and anti-miR-NC and si-LINC00909, and anti-miR-584-3p, respectively. The cells were irradiated with a dose of 4 Gy. The cell survival fraction and sensitization enhancement ratio (SER) were detected by clone formation assay. Cell proliferation was detected by MTT assay. Cell migration and invasion were assessed by Trans well chamber assay. The targeting relationship between LINC00909 and miR-584-3p was confirmed by dual luciferase reporter assay. The effect of interfering with the expression of LINC00909 or inhibiting the expression of miR-584-3p on the weight of the xenograft tumor after irradiation was evaluated by subcutaneous xenograft experiment in nude mice. Results:The expression level of LINC00909 in colorectal cancer tissues was significantly up-regulated ( P<0.05), whereas the expression level of miR-584-3p was significantly down-regulated ( P<0.05). After interfering with the expression of LINC00909 or miR-584-3p overexpression, the cell survival fraction score was significantly reduced ( P<0.05), the SERs were 2.017 and 1.762, and cell proliferation, migration and invasion were suppressed (all P<0.05). Dual luciferase reporter assay confirmed that LINC00909 could target and bind to miR-584-3p. After interfering with the expression of LINC00909, the weight of the transplanted tumor was significantly reduced ( P<0.05), whereas the weight of the transplanted tumor was significantly increased after co-transfection with anti-miR-584-3p ( P<0.05). Conclusion:Interfering with the expression of LINC00909 can inhibit the proliferation, migration and invasion ability of colorectal cancer cells by up-regulating the expression of miR-548-3p, thereby enhancing the cell radiosensitivity.
7.LncRNA CCAT1 enhances radiosensitivity of human pancreatic cancer cells PANC-1 by targeting miR-130b-3p
Rui SONG ; Jinjin YUAN ; Ge HOU ; Jun YANG ; Xiaojuan CHEN ; Ting CHAI ; Cheng WANG ; Zongwen LIU
Chinese Journal of Radiological Medicine and Protection 2019;39(4):247-254
Objective To investigate the effect of lncRNA CCAT1 and miR-130b-3p on the radiosensitivity of human pancreatic cancer cells PANC-1.Methods Real-time PCR was used to detect the relative expression levels of CCAT1 and miR-130b-3p in pancreatic cancer tissues and cell lines including PANC-1 cells irradiated with 2 Gy X-rays.After silencing CCAT1 and/or inhibiting miR-130b-3p expression,cell apoptosis rate,Caspase 3 activity and cell survival were detected by flow cytometry,Caspase 3 activity detection kit and colony formation assay,respectively.Cell survival curve was stimulated by the multi-target single-hit model.Based on the starBase v2.0 online analysis,the luciferase reporter gene assay,RNA-binding protein immunoprecipitation assay (RIP) and Real-time PCR assay were applied to verify the relationship between CCAT1 and miR-130b-3p.Results CCAT1 expression was up-regulated (t=6.322-8.555,P<0.05),but miR-130b-3p expression was down-regulated (t =3.950-18.795,P< 0.05) in the radiation-resistant pancreatic cancer tissues,pancreatic cancer cell lines and 2 Gy-irradiated PANC-1 cells.When the CCAT1 silenced PANC-1 cells were irradiated with 2 Gy,cell survival fraction decreased (t=2.929,5.047,5.234,5.125,P<0.05),apoptosis rate and Caspase 3 activity increased (t=6.953,6.836,P<0.05).CCAT1 could selectively regulate miR-130b-3p expression.Inhibition of miR-130b-3p expression could enhance PANC-l cell survival (t =4.564,6.736,8.656,P<0.05),but reduced apoptosis rate (t=5.234,P<0.05) and Caspase 3 activity (t=10.440,P<0.05).Conclusions Silencing CCAT1 promotes the expression of miR-130b-3p and enhances radiosensitivity of PANC-1 cells.

9. Mechanism of Silencing HOXC8 Increases Radiosensitivity of A549 Cells
Rui SONG ; Jinjin YUAN ; Ge HOU ; Jun YANG ; Xiaojuan CHEN ; Zongwen LIU
Chinese Journal of Radiation Oncology 2019;28(12):942-944
Objective:
To investigate the effect and potential mechanism of HOXC8 on the radiosensitivity of non-small cell lung cancer cell line A549, aiming to provide novel ideas for clinical combined treatment.
Methods:
The A549 cells with stable knockdown of HOXC8 were constructed by using lentivirus and validated by qPCR and Western blot. The radiosensitivity of A549 stable cell line was assessed by plate clone formation assay. The expression levels of TGF-β1 and the proteins in the downstream signal pathway after knockdown of HOXC8 were detected by Western blot.
Results:
The A549 cells with stable knockdown of HOXC8 were successfully constructed. The viability and clonogenic capacity of A549 cells were significantly reduced after silencing HOXC8. Silencing HOXC8 also increased the sensitivity of A549 cells to radiotherapy and significantly inhibited the expression of TGF-β1 and p-Smad2/3 proteins in the downstream signaling pathway.
Conclusion
Silencing HOXC8 can increase the sensitivity of A549 cells to radiotherapy probably by inhibiting TGF-β1 signaling transduction. HOXC8 might play an important role in A549 cells.
10.Analgesic effect of acupuncture during migraine acute attack period:a Meta analysis
Shengxiong PU ; Ge TAN ; Dayan WANG ; Jinjin CHEN ; Li JIANG
Chongqing Medicine 2016;45(10):1353-1356
Objective To evaluate the effect of acupuncture for treating migraine acute attack to offer some evidence‐based basis for clinical application .Methods The Chinese and English literatures on the acupuncture for treating migraine acute attack were retrived from January 1989 to December 2014 ,the literatures were screened according to inclusion and exclusion criteria ,the Meta‐analysis was performed on these chose literatures .Results A total of 5 studies were included and 618 migraineurs were in‐volved ,four literatares were performed the Meta‐analysis ,and 1 literature was performed the description analysis .Meta‐analysis re‐sults showed that there was statistically significant differences between the acupuncture group and the sham acupuncture group in the VAS score reduction value at 2 h[MD=0 .36 ,95% CI:0 .08 ,0 .65 ,P=0 .01] ,4 h[MD=0 .49 ,95% CI:0 .14 ,0 .84 ,P=0 .007] after acupuncture;while when the VAS score was used as the evaluation indicator ,there was no statistically significant differences were found at 2 h[MD= -0 .38 ,95% CI:-0 .83 ,0 .07 ,P=0 .10] ,4 h[MD= -0 .42 ,95% CI:-0 .96 ,0 .12 ,P=0 .12] after acu‐puncture in the VAS score between the acupuncture group and the sham acupuncture group .Conclusion Acupuncture could effec‐tively relieve the intensity of headache in migraine ,the analgesic effect of acupuncture for treating migraine attacks is significantly superior to the sham acupuncture group ,while with the VAS score as the evaluation indicator ,the difference between the acupunc‐ture group and the sham acupuncture group has no statistical significance .
